The muscles of the forearm that move the wrist, hand, and digits are numerous and diverse. They can be classified into two groups based on their location and function — the anterior and posterior compartment muscles.
Anterior Compartment

Asepsis is the practice of preventing or breaking the chain of infection. The nurse employs aseptic techniques to prevent the spread of microorganisms and reduce the risk of diseases. Hand hygiene is the cornerstone of aseptic techniques and is classified into medical and surgical asepsis. Medical asepsis includes hand hygiene and the use of gloves. Surgical asepsis, or the sterile technique, refers to practices that render and keep objects and areas free of microorganisms.

Emotionally traumatic events often lead to memories that are exceptionally vivid and enduring, sometimes persisting with remarkable clarity throughout an individual's life. A classic example of this phenomenon is a person who survives a car accident. Even years later, they may recall every detail of the event with startling accuracy — the screeching of the tires, the jarring impact, and the acrid smell of burning rubber. Post-traumatic stress disorder (PTSD) is a psychiatric condition that arises following exposure to traumatic events such as natural disasters, forced displacement, or severe accidents. It significantly impairs individuals' ability to cope with daily activities and disrupts their emotional and psychological equilibrium.

Burn injuries occur when the skin and underlying tissues are damaged due to exposure to heat, electricity, chemicals, radiation, or friction. They can vary in severity, from minor superficial burns to severe deep burns that can be life-threatening.

Imaging Traumatic Hand and Finger Injuries.

Jonathan B Havrda, Elizabeth Paterson

    Radiologic Technology
    |October 25, 2018
    PubMed
    Summary
    This summary is machine-generated.

    Accurate diagnosis of hand and finger injuries relies on understanding anatomy and imaging techniques. Radiologic technologists play a key role in managing hand trauma through effective imaging practices.

    Area of Science:

    • Radiology
    • Medical Imaging
    • Anatomy

    Background:

    • Hands and fingers are crucial for daily activities, making them susceptible to accidental injuries.
    • Accurate diagnosis and treatment of hand and finger injuries depend heavily on appropriate imaging.
    • Current imaging techniques and best practices for hand injuries can vary, often requiring multiple modalities.

    Purpose of the Study:

    • To discuss the anatomy and common injuries of the hand and fingers.
    • To describe methods for successful imaging of hand and finger injuries.
    • To highlight the importance of a broad understanding of anatomy and imaging techniques for radiologic technologists in managing hand trauma.

    Main Methods:

    • Review of anatomical structures of the hand and fingers.
    • Discussion of common traumatic injuries affecting the hand and fingers.
    • Description of various imaging modalities and best practices for hand trauma evaluation.

    Main Results:

    • Detailed anatomical review provides a foundation for understanding injury patterns.
    • Common hand and finger injuries are outlined, aiding in differential diagnosis.
    • Imaging techniques are presented to optimize diagnostic accuracy in hand trauma cases.

    Conclusions:

    • A comprehensive understanding of hand and finger anatomy is essential for interpreting injuries.
    • Effective utilization of multiple imaging modalities improves diagnostic yield for complex hand trauma.
    • Radiologic technologists equipped with anatomical and technical knowledge are vital in the multidisciplinary management of hand injuries.
